(09-15-2024, 10:29 PM)JagFanatic24 Wrote: Trevor is having trouble reading disguised defenses in the shotgun and just no rhythm at all. Get a chunk play here and there but Press Taylor is just running plays. It’s like he’s not adjusting to what the defense is showing. He needs some bread and butter plays that works. There was some pre-snap motion here and there but I didn’t see any confusion within the Browns defense. The motion or double motion once the other guy gets set, and some bunch formations will force them to soften the coverage. If they are in man, you can get a guy to run free across the field, if they are in zone you can hit some quick stuff across the board. To summarize: The reason Press is a bad playcaller is because he can't or won't adjust for his bad quarterback. |
